On Pure Monday, it absolutely was compulsory to drop by banya, the women washed the dishes cleaning them through the fat plus the remainings of meals that’s not permitted in the course of the Lent.
If we study the heritage of this 7 days, we determine the preparatory rhythms of “Cheesefare Week,” as it’s also referred to as, are among the oldest traditions in the Christian Church. They appeared due to the affect of your Palestinian monastic tradition.
Often known as ‘butter 7 days’ or ‘pancake 7 days,’ the normal Russian festival is well known for its blini (pancakes) with lots of fillings and toppings, from sweet to savory. Maslenitsa celebrates the end of Winter season, when Russians are desirous to head to the streets and enjoy the extended-awaited arrival of spring.[1] X Research resource

These ceremonies have been thought to butter (in Russian, the figurative which means in the verb “to persuade”) the Sunlight and allow it to be kinder.
Besides a variety of treats, this week is also full of enjoyment: mass sliding down the snow slopes on the sleds, Maslenitsa dances, people singing, and bonfires. The key custom would be the burning of Maslenitsa effigy that symbolizes the uninteresting Wintertime.
This profuse eating can accounted for by the final perception that at Maslenitsa 1 has got to eat as much as Maslenitsa one’s stomach would please. As the declaring has it, “Have as lots of servings as many times to be a Doggy would wag its tail”.

During this complete week, in addition to another rites affiliated with the week, the villagers celebrated “the lifetime of the koloda.” They took a thick stick (a “koloda”) and dressed it for a human being.
Food is usually a hugely crucial A part of Maslenitsa. In people tales, Maslenitsa it’s been said that you simply need to take in throughout the day as repeatedly as being a dog wags its tail, a fair obstacle if you consider that the primary foods groups for the duration of this time will be the tummy-filling, rich and infrequently buttery blini.
On Thursday – revelry – came the climax of online games and exciting. It had been then that the hottest fistfights took place.
Russians mark the celebration by wearing cultural costumes, having bliny, and dancing to people audio. There’s an enormous demand for buttered food during the celebration in addition.

The climax of the vacation 7 days is burning the effigy, which will take put on Sunday, the Forgiveness Day. As opposed to the same old bonfires of brushwood and logs, this ceremonial fire was “driven” by hay and aged rags.
